A Cosmological Model from Quantum Approach of Time, Energy and State
Details
A cosmological model was developed using a quantum equation of state of hidden photon gas, as well as cosmic time. One of the primary objectives of this model is to see if determining the observed rotation speed of galactic matter is possible, without using dark matter DM (halo) as a parameter. To do so, a numerical application of the evolution of variables in accordance with cosmic time and a new state equation was developed to determine precise, realistic values for a number of cosmological parameters, such as energy of the universe U, cosmological constant , curvature of space k, energy density, age of the universe etc. The current version of the model partially explains several of the observed phenomena that raise questions since CMB and JWST (VETG, Hubble tension, SMBH).
